Dust from the Sahara in Ukraine: weather forecasters spoke about the danger

Photo: Ukrhydrometcenter

The Ukrainian Hydrometeorological Center warns about the dangers of dust for people with respiratory diseases, the elderly and children.

Dust from the Sahara was recorded in Ukraine. It poses a threat to people with respiratory diseases, the elderly and children. The Ukrainian Hydrometeorological Center reported this on its Facebook page on Monday, April 1.

The dust was brought by a hot wave from the western Mediterranean, due to which the country has experienced abnormally hot weather in recent days.

“Residents of the western region could observe (dust – ed.) yesterday, and today it will spread to most regions of Ukraine. The sky is dark,” the message said.

Ukrainians were urged to close their windows and warned about the dangers of dust for people with respiratory diseases, the elderly and children.

As we have already written, the next three days will be hot, dry and sunny in Kyiv. However, this weather will not last long – weather forecasters predict a sharp cold snap and rain.

Let’s add that the weather forecasters have told us what April will be like. In most of the western regions, Vinnytsia and Odessa, the temperature in April is expected to be 1-1.5 degrees above normal.
